Primary Insurance

What Does Primary Insurance Mean?

Primary insurance is an initial and main coverage that is responsible for providing financial protection and paying claims for losses or liabilities. The primary coverage sets the terms and conditions of it, including the limits, deductibles, and exclusions.

 

The policyholder initiates a demand with their primary insurer. After evaluation, approved petitions are compensated within policy limits. If the loss exceeds coverage, excess insurance may provide additional compensation, if applicable. It is commonly associated with personal protections, such as auto, homeowners, or health insurance, but it can also apply to commercial insurance policies for businesses.

 

It’s important to keep in mind that multiple coverages can coexist covering the same risk. This should be clarified in the other insurance clause of the primary policy.

 

When you select the option for a second insurance plan, please note that it operates on the principle of non-duplication of benefits. This means that the second policy will only pay the portion that the first one did not cover.
